Went to NAIAS Monday. The FEH for '07 has a new NAV system and a new interior, both looked very nice! I was bummed that it did not have the "Sync" that Ford just announced and the '08 will not have it either.
Chevy was displaying the Volt. The Volt is an all electric drive car that has a gas generator backup for "plug-in" use when electric is avalable or gas use when not. It has about a 50 mile range on electric and 600 miles with the ICE powered generator. GM has said it will produce the Volt but did not give a date for production.
